Lack of Confirmed Regulatory Oversight

Regulation is essential in ensuring that brokers operate fairly and that client funds are protected. Licensed platforms must comply with strict standards enforced by recognized authorities.

Some of the most well-known regulators include:

  • Financial Conduct Authority
  • U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ission
  • Australian Securities and Investments Commission
  • Cyprus Securities and Exchange Commission

According to BrokersArchives, Smartindextradefx.com does not appear to be registered or licensed by any of these regulatory bodies.

Operating without regulation may result in:

  • No legal protection for investor funds
  • Lack of independent supervision
  • Limited options for resolving disputes

These factors increase the level of uncertainty and risk.

Observed Pattern of Activity

During its investigation, BrokersArchives identified a sequence of actions often associated with higher-risk platforms:

  1. Promotions emphasize attractive or consistent returns
  2. Representatives assist users in opening accounts and funding them
  3. Account dashboards display apparent growth
  4. Investors are encouraged to increase deposits
  5. Withdrawal attempts trigger delays or additional charges
  6. Communication may decline once deposits stop

This pattern can build early confidence while limiting access to funds over time.

Recommended Steps for Affected Investors

If you have already deposited funds with Smartindextradefx.com and are experiencing issues, consider taking the following actions:

  • Do not send any additional money
  • Stop communication with platform representatives
  • Contact your bank or payment provider to discuss chargeback options
  • Keep records of all transactions and communications
  • Report the situation to financial authorities or cybercrime agencies
